零基础如何快速掌握java知识

零基础快速掌握Java知识,关键在于制定合理的学习计划,结合实践操作,并充分利用在线资源和社区支持。
对于零基础学习Java来说,以下是一些有效的方法和步骤:
1. 了解Java基础:
基础知识:首先,了解Java的基本概念,如面向对象编程(OOP)原理、数据类型、运算符、控制结构等。
环境搭建:安装Java Development Kit(JDK)和集成开发环境(IDE),如IntelliJ IDEA或Eclipse,以便编写和运行Java代码。
2. 系统学习Java语法:
基础语法:通过在线教程、书籍或视频课程系统学习Java的基础语法。
实践编码:通过编写简单的程序来巩固所学知识,如“Hello World”程序、计算器、简单的游戏等。
3. 分阶段学习:
初级阶段:重点掌握Java的基本语法和常用类库。
中级阶段:学习高级特性,如集合框架、多线程、异常处理、I/O操作等。
高级阶段:学习Java的高级特性,如网络编程、数据库连接、Web开发等。
4. 项目实践:
小项目:通过实际项目来应用所学知识,例如制作一个小型的博客系统、在线计算器等。
开源项目:参与开源项目可以让你在实践中学习,同时也能提升你的代码审查和团队协作能力。
5. 利用在线资源:
教程和书籍:利用在线教程和经典书籍,如《Java核心技术》等,来深入学习。
在线课程:参加MOOC(大型在线开放课程)如Coursera、edX上的Java课程。
6. 加入社区:
论坛和博客:加入Java相关的论坛和博客,如Stack Overflow、Java Code Geeks等,可以让你在遇到问题时得到帮助,同时也能学习他人的经验。
本地或在线社群:加入Java用户组或在线社群,与其他开发者交流学习。
7. 定期复习:
定期回顾:定期回顾所学知识,避免遗忘。
测试自己:通过在线测试或模拟面试来检验自己的学习成果。
8. 持续学习:
新技术:Java语言和技术在不断更新,要持续关注和学习新技术。
实践经验:通过不断的实践来提高自己的编程能力。
通过上述步骤,即使是从零开始,也能够在较短的时间内掌握Java知识。记住,学习编程是一个持续的过程,需要耐心和不断的实践。